Installation, Operation and Maintenance Manual
OXYvisor Optical Oxygen Analyzer
HMI Touch Keys (thru-the-glass):
Easy to use configuration and calibration menus can be accessed through
a touch screen, infrared keypad, protected behind the analyzer window.
HMI LockOut Screen:
HMI lockout screen prevents any unwanted HMI interaction with critters, debris, or
working technicians.
Sensor Connection Junction Box:
Connection of the BOS Optical Sensor is easily and quickly made
through the junction box. In the rare case it is ever needed, this design allows for easy fiber optic sensor
replacement, in the field, without exposing the electronics to dust, humidity or human error. Normally the fiber
optic is installed once and the sensor cap is the standard replacement.
On-board Data-logging:
A USB port within the rear compartment, can be used for downloading device
specific configuration files, logs of measurement data, and diagnostic information. Historical time based
Oxygen, phase angle, intensity, temperature and pressure measurement, along with error logs and calibration
history is stored via .csv and available for download via USB memory stick.
Programmable I / O:
The OXYvisor comes standard with two analog outputs, four isolated digital relay
outputs, one analog input. All I / O’s are fully user configurable (variable and range) through the keypad,
software or RS485 Modbus. Additionally, a digital input (active) can be used to connect a customer supplied
toggle switch or other external contact, to initiate
AutoCal
or test gas insert
(REMOTE VALIDATION)
.
Calibration Options:
Several calibration options are available to best suit the customers installation and
application requirements.
• Factory Cal
provides quick startup without test gas. The calibration values found on the sensor certification
sheet can be uploaded and good results can be expected. (We recommend to validate with test gas.)
• Manual One-point
calibration with either zero or span gas, depending on the customer requirements.
• Manual Two-point
calibration using zero and span gas (recommended for new users).
• Auto-calibration
(
AutoCal
) logic in the OXYvisor firmware along with three on-board digital relays (passive)
allows for complete AutoCal and validation with know test gases. The AutoCal logic allows user
programming of timed based calibration, gas selection and the hysteresis criteria for pass / fail evaluation.
Requires: AutoCal SCP Panel (SCP Data Sheet) or three user provided, powered, solenoids & test gases
Data Logging Built In:
The last ten calibrations as well as the last ten error messages are stored within the
analyzer at all times and can be viewed through the firmware at the HMI or software via PC. User selected
PV’s can also be logged over time and can be downloaded via USB stick or software.
Security:
If operator access control is required then each sub-menu can be locked out using a four digit
security pass-code. These codes can be entered through the keypad or via the OXYvisor software.
MODBUS RTU
The OXYvisor is equipped with digital communication via MODBUS RS485 serial. This two-wire two-way
communication signal can be used to poll measurement values, reconfigure firmware, perform
Test Gas
Insert
for remote validation or to initiate an
AutoCal
of the analyzer.
